Lead Programmer of Original Game Spreads Misinformation, News Outlets Parrot Said Misinformation, Comments Agree or Didn't Understand Article
Alternative titles: Why I Hate Games Journalism; I’m in the Twilight Zone Again

In short, the lead programmer of the original Crash Bandicoot claims they "built something borderline insane" for Crash: tap button, do small hop. hold button, do big jump. He also claims the remake omitted this.

Both claims are blatantly false.

Holding buttons to do bigger jumps is a staple in platformers and existed before Crash so nothing about that is insane. Second, the remake 100% copied that system. Took me three minutes to boot the game and verify. Maybe the guy is senile or something but what baffles me more is how many news outlets just regurgitated this without questioning those claims at all, and how mst of the comments either don't even understand what he said or straight agree:
